Turkey Avocado Sandwich

Discover the magic of a Turkey Avocado Sandwich—simple, satisfying, and packed with protein and healthy fats for a perfect meal.
Prep Time 5 minutes
Total Time 5 minutes
Servings: 1 person
Calories: 450

Ingredients
  

  • 2 slices whole-grain bread
  • 4 ounces sliced turkey breast
  • 0.5 medium ripe avocado
  • 2 leaves crisp lettuce
  • 2-3 slices tomato
  • 1 tablespoon Dijon mustard Optional
  • to taste salt and pepper

Equipment

  • Fork
  • Knife
  • Cutting board
  • Plate
  • Toast

Method
 

  1. Toast the bread lightly if desired.
  2. Mash the avocado with a fork and add a pinch of salt and pepper.
  3. Spread the mashed avocado on one slice of bread.
  4. Layer the sliced turkey on top of the avocado.
  5. Add lettuce and tomato on top of the turkey.
  6. If using, spread Dijon mustard on the other slice of bread.
  7. Close the sandwich and enjoy.

Notes

Use quality roasted turkey breast for better flavor and nutrition. Fresh avocados are key; check ripeness before using. Whole-grain bread adds fiber and complexity; aim for at least 3g of fiber per slice. Prepping ingredients like lettuce and tomatoes ahead of time can save you time, but assemble the sandwich fresh to prevent sogginess. Feel free to customize with additional toppings like bacon, cheese, or different veggies to fit your preferences.
